Frequently asked questions about Donna L Loflin Elementary
How many students attend Donna L Loflin Elementary?
Donna L Loflin Elementary has 300 students enrolled. It is an elementary school in Asheboro, NC. CCD year-over-year: 308 (2022-23) → 296 (2023-24), nearly flat (-12).
What is the student-teacher ratio at Donna L Loflin Elementary?
The student-teacher ratio at Donna L Loflin Elementary is 11.1:1, which is 30% lower than the North Carolina average of 15.8:1 and 29%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Donna L Loflin Elementary?
78.9% of students at Donna L Loflin Elementary are eligible for free lunch, compared to the North Carolina average of 66.0%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Donna L Loflin Elementary?
The largest demographic group at Donna L Loflin Elementary is Hispanic or Latino at 60.0% of enrollment, in Asheboro, NC. Its student body is more racially and ethnically mixed than most US schools, with a diversity index of 57.9/100.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Donna L Loflin Elementary?
Donna L Loflin Elementary has a Resource Investment Index of 42/100 (typical re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 4 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, counselor availability, chronic absenteeism.
